From 56da6a073daaf86a7044df22b8778e913db5099c Mon Sep 17 00:00:00 2001 From: Xiaolin Tang Date: Mon, 7 Nov 2022 22:05:15 +0800 Subject: [PATCH] LoongArch: Use __builtin_{fma, fmaf} to implement function {fma, fmaf}. Use __builtin_{fma, fmaf} to implement function {fma, fmaf} instead of the generic implementation. * sysdeps/loongarch/fpu/math-use-builtins-fma.h: New file. --- sysdeps/loongarch/fpu/math-use-builtins-fma.h | 4 ++++ 1 file changed, 4 insertions(+) create mode 100644 sysdeps/loongarch/fpu/math-use-builtins-fma.h diff --git a/sysdeps/loongarch/fpu/math-use-builtins-fma.h b/sysdeps/loongarch/fpu/math-use-builtins-fma.h new file mode 100644 index 0000000..eede75a --- /dev/null +++ b/sysdeps/loongarch/fpu/math-use-builtins-fma.h @@ -0,0 +1,4 @@ +#define USE_FMA_BUILTIN 1 +#define USE_FMAF_BUILTIN 1 +#define USE_FMAL_BUILTIN 0 +#define USE_FMAF128_BUILTIN 0 -- 2.7.4